Donald Yee is a scholar working on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Plant Science and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is. According to data from OpenAlex, Donald Yee has authored 109 papers receiving a total of 3.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 53 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, 25 papers in Plant Science and 20 papers in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is. Recurrent topics in Donald Yee's work include Mosquito-borne diseases and control (53 papers), Malaria Research and Control (28 papers) and Insect Pest Control Strategies (23 papers). Donald Yee is often cited by papers focused on Mosquito-borne diseases and control (53 papers), Malaria Research and Control (28 papers) and Insect Pest Control Strategies (23 papers). Donald Yee collaborates with scholars based in United States, Canada and China. Donald Yee's co-authors include Steven A. Juliano, Richard Grace, Susan Klosterhaus, M. Coreen Hamilton, Banugopan Kesavaraju, Jung Goo Lee, C. Page Chamberlain, John R. Reinfelder, F. M. M. Morel and Jamie M. Kneitel and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Environmental Science & Technology and PLoS ONE.
